Output 9faaf29d1095a19dc5b8c24786435ec5fc0a3fcac8fd5cd2a73ec34e68cb7c61:161

value
39358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8eb60324d4e82633cdb5a5086c5c5e3b57e660 OP_EQUAL
address
34Cj8TRBQ4by4bSP4VNk9tvK5mMn2hkUrV
transaction
9faaf29d1095a19dc5b8c24786435ec5fc0a3fcac8fd5cd2a73ec34e68cb7c61